I’m in the market to buy a used Mazda 2 from 2017. I just did a test drive which overall was pretty good, however I noticed one thing I’m not sure of.
It seemed that every 30 sec or so the airco unit initiated/started with a click and then 10 seconds it worked hard to stop and do the same approx 30 sec - 1 minute later again.
in the below video (not that clear) you hear at sec 19 what I mean.

my question is whether this is normal or should not be trusted.

AC compressor will cycle on & off. Being a small engine the effect of the compressor cycling on & off is much more noticeable than larger engines.
